The Regional Sales Director Role
The Sales Organization at Qlik is the primary connection to our customers and prospects; focusing on driving revenue in new accounts and expanding our presence in the territory's existing customer. The teams work geographically or are industry focused.
Here's how you'll be making an impact:
Hire, direct and manage Territory and Named Account Executives for region
Lead and coach regional sales team in developing prospects, qualifying opportunities, and closing sales throughout your sales region
Coach and mentor account executives to apply and utilize the Qlik sales strategy and methodology
Ensure that a strong pipeline is built and managed throughout the region
Meet or exceed revenue targets as directed by corporate initiatives
Prospecting for new clients and partners, building a cohesive team including corporate marketing, pre- and post-sales consultants and account executives
Business and technical lead role in the sales process for all customer engagements and deals.
We're looking for a teammate with:
Have a proven track record of meeting regional targets
Comfortable working in a complex business environment, which include obtaining buy-in from senior decision makers.
Can demonstrate the ability to bring deals to closure and assist account executives as needed
Have Enterprise awareness of sales related contacts.
10+ years of successful sales experience and ideally 3+ years of Enterprise regional sales management experience
Experience of selling data analytics into large and mid-size companies
Excellent communication, listening, presentation, and writing expertise
Strong interpersonal, leadership and managerial qualities
Flexibility, agility and change management skills
Strong negotiation competence
An outgoing, focused and organized person with a strong will to succeed
University/college degree or equivalent experience
